[PHP-dev 866] Re: Bug #25183

Youichi Iwakiri yiwakiri @ st.rim.or.jp
2003年 8月 22日 (金) 11:56:51 JST


いわきりです

Moriyoshi Koizumi wrote in <20030822012210u-4J'l @ at.wakwak.com> :
>そんなことがあるんですか…。聞いたことがなかったので、驚きです。
>誰から問い合わせがありましたか? group のメンバでない方から
>の問い合わせでしたら、議論の余地があると思います。
>(たぶん Rasmus さんからの問い合わせだと思いますが、念のため)

5月にもらったメールを見ると
From: group @ php.net
Subject: php.net CVS account verification
>You are receiving this email because you have a php.net CVS account
>but you have not made any CVS commits.  In an effort to clean up
>stale accounts we would like to verify whether you plan on using this
>account.  If you no longer need the account, just ignore this email
>and the account will be removed in 10 days.

ってなっていたので、botだと思います。

>http://cvs.php.net/co.php/CVSROOT/avail
>なお、上に、グループの方の名前があります。

確認したところ、私のアカウントが残ってるようですね。
まだ、commit可能かもしれません。

>あと、libtoolの件ですが、おそらくフロントエンドが gcc でないと
>うまくリンクできない、という問題でしょう。(知る限りでは。)
>試したことありませんが、Sun のとかだとだめなんでしょうね。

Sunだけとは、限りません。
suffixが.cppだと問題ありませんが、.cxxだと上手くコンパイル
できないようです。

2つのファイルを修正すれば、問題は解消します。

--- /home/install/php-4.3.2/scan_makefile_in.awk        Thu Mar  7 23:17:47 2002
+++ /usr/local/lib/php/build/scan_makefile_in.awk       Fri Aug 22 11:08:30 2003
@@ -5,7 +5,7 @@

 mode == 0 && /^LTLIBRARY_SOURCES.*\\$/ {
        if (match($0, "[^=]*$")) {
-       sources=substr($0, RSTART, RLENGTH-1)
+       sources=sources substr($0, RSTART, RLENGTH-1)
        }
        mode=1
        next
@@ -13,7 +13,7 @@

 mode == 0 && /^LTLIBRARY_SOURCES.*/ {
        if (match($0, "[^=]*$")) {
-       sources=substr($0, RSTART, RLENGTH)
+       sources=sources substr($0, RSTART, RLENGTH)
        }
 }

--- /home/install/php-4.3.2/acinclude.m4        Mon May 19 10:33:29 2003
+++ /usr/local/lib/php/build/acinclude.m4       Fri Aug 22 10:17:43 2003
@@ -127,6 +127,7 @@
       case $ac_src in
          *.c[)] ac_comp="$b_c_pre $3 $ac_inc $b_c_meta -c $ac_srcdir$ac_src -o $ac_bdir$ac_obj.$b_lo $6$b_c_post" ;;
          *.cpp[)] ac_comp="$b_cxx_pre $3 $ac_inc $b_cxx_meta -c $ac_srcdir$ac_src -o $ac_bdir$ac_obj.$b_lo $6$b_cxx_post" ;;
+         *.cxx[)] ac_comp="$b_cxx_pre $3 $ac_inc $b_cxx_meta -c $ac_srcdir$ac_src -o $ac_bdir$ac_obj.$b_lo $6$b_cxx_post" ;;
       esac

 dnl create a rule for the object/source combo

-- 
Youichi Iwakiri



PHP-dev メーリングリストの案内